Electric Cars Are Revolutionizing Urban Air Quality

Electric vehicles (EVs) offer a significant advantage in reducing air pollution. Unlike traditional vehicles, EVs do not emit harmful gases such as carbon dioxide and nitrogen oxides from tailpipes.

By lowering these emissions, cities become cleaner and healthier. Electric cars also contribute to reducing particulate matter, which is a common trigger for respiratory issues. This shift is essential for combating urban pollution effectively.

Public Health Benefits From Cleaner Air

Cleaner air brought by electric cars positively impacts public health. Reduced pollutants in the air lead to fewer cases of respiratory diseases such as asthma and bronchitis.

This improvement is particularly vital in urban areas, where vehicle emissions are a leading cause of health problems. As EV adoption grows, more people will enjoy better overall health, leading to healthier communities.

The Role of Electric Cars in Reducing Noise Pollution

  • Electric cars operate much more quietly than traditional vehicles, significantly lowering noise pollution in urban areas.
  • Reduced noise contributes to a more peaceful and enjoyable living environment, benefiting mental health.
  • Quieter streets can also help reduce stress, improving the overall quality of life for city dwellers.
  • The shift to electric vehicles helps make urban areas more livable and attractive for residents.

Economic Benefits of Transitioning to Electric Vehicles

  • Electric cars offer lower operating costs due to cheaper electricity compared to fuel.
  • EVs require less maintenance because they have fewer moving parts.
  • Long-term savings make EVs an attractive option for consumers and businesses alike.
  • These cost advantages can further accelerate the adoption of electric vehicles in the future.

The Role of Innovations in Battery Recycling

  • Advances in battery recycling are critical to reducing the environmental footprint of electric cars.
  • Recycling helps recover valuable materials like lithium and cobalt, reducing the need for mining.
  • Effective recycling systems can make EVs even more sustainable by minimizing waste.
  • Encouraging innovation in this area is essential for the future of the electric vehicle industry.
